(original) (raw)

changeset: 103713:da485c6c744e user: Stefan Krah skrah@bytereef.org date: Mon Sep 12 19:27:46 2016 +0200 files: setup.py description: Issue #23545: Adding -Wextra in setup.py is no longer necessary, since it is now part of the official flags. diff -r 08a500e8b482 -r da485c6c744e setup.py --- a/setup.py Mon Sep 12 15:55:21 2016 +0200 +++ b/setup.py Mon Sep 12 19:27:46 2016 +0200 @@ -2153,15 +2153,6 @@ if not sysconfig.get_config_var('WITH_THREAD'): define_macros.append(('WITHOUT_THREADS', 1)) - # Increase warning level for gcc: - if 'gcc' in cc: - cmd = ("echo '' | %s -Wextra -Wno-missing-field-initializers -E - " - "> /dev/null 2>&1" % cc) - ret = os.system(cmd) - if ret >> 8 == 0: - extra_compile_args.extend(['-Wextra', - '-Wno-missing-field-initializers']) - # Uncomment for extra functionality: #define_macros.append(('EXTRA_FUNCTIONALITY', 1)) ext = Extension ( /skrah@bytereef.org